Assistant coach Michael Olaoye of Nasarawa Amazons has disclosed that the team’s primary objective is to secure a place in the Super Six playoffs. Currently leading Group A in the Nigeria Women’s Football League, the team is driven by a strong sense of motivation to accomplish their target.
“Our main aim is to qualify for the NWFL championship playoffs and then set our sights on earning a spot in the CAF Women’s Champions League,” stated Olaoye during an interview with the club’s media. He emphasized the unwavering support and encouragement from the state government and the chairperson, which has fueled the team’s determination to succeed by the end of the season.
Up next for Nasarawa Amazons is a challenging encounter against Heartland Queens in the upcoming league fixture.
